Hi, I am Peter 

Native Slovak speaker – Language lover – Teacher 

I was born and raised in Slovakia. From a very young age, I´ve always loved languages and how they connect people and cultures. 

 

Over the years, I have learned Spanish and English, and I truly understand how challenging it can be to learn a new language – especially one that does not have as many resources.

That is exactly why I created this site – to offer clear, practical and motivating content for anyone who wants to learn Slovak. 

MY MISSION

There are very few resources online dedicated to teaching Slovak as a foreign language.

 

And among those that do exist, only a small percentage use authentic, everyday Slovak that’s accessible to learners of all levels.

 

With this blog, I want to change that — by providing high-quality, practical content that focuses on real vocabulary and useful expressions.
